1. 单层标签,1:1映射
图:
》------------入端口1/0/1-----S5800-----出端口1/0/2--------------》
入报文带单层vlan标签10,过S5800后,变为单层vlan标签100
[SwitchA] vlan 10 100
[SwitchA] traffic classifier c1
[SwitchA-classifier-c1] if-match customer-vlan-id 10
[SwitchA-classifier-c3] quit
[SwitchA] traffic behavior b1
[SwitchA-behavior-b1] remark service-vlan-id 100
[SwitchA-behavior-b6] quit
[SwitchA] qos policy p1
[SwitchA-policy-p1] classifier c1 behavior b1
[SwitchA-policy-p1] quit
[SwitchA] traffic classifier c11
[SwitchA-classifier-c11] if-match service-vlan-id 100
[SwitchA-classifier-c66] quit
[SwitchA] traffic behavior b11
[SwitchA-behavior-b11] remark customer-vlan-id 10
[SwitchA-behavior-b33] quit
[SwitchA] qos policy p11
[SwitchA-policy-p11] classifier c11 behavior b11
[SwitchA-policy-p11] quit
[SwitchA] interface GigabitEthernet 1/0/1
[SwitchA-GigabitEthernet1/0/1] port link-type trunk
[SwitchA-GigabitEthernet1/0/1] port trunk permit vlan 10 100
[SwitchA-GigabitEthernet1/0/1] qinq enable
[SwitchA-GigabitEthernet1/0/1] qos apply policy p1 inbound
[SwitchA-GigabitEthernet1/0/1] qos apply policy p11 outbound
[SwitchA-GigabitEthernet1/0/1] quit
[SwitchA] interface GigabitEthernet 1/0/2
[SwitchA-GigabitEthernet1/0/2] port link-type trunk
[SwitchA-GigabitEthernet1/0/2] port trunk permit vlan 100
2. 单层标签,N:1映射
图:
》------------入端口1/0/1-----S5800-----出端口1/0/2--------------》
入报文带单层vlan标签101,102,过S5800后,变为单层vlan标签501
<SwitchC> system-view
[SwitchC] dhcp-snooping
[SwitchC] vlan 101
[SwitchC-vlan101] arp detection enable
[SwitchC-vlan101] vlan 201
[SwitchC-vlan201] arp detection enable
[SwitchC-vlan201] vlan 501
[SwitchC-vlan501] arp detection enable
[SwitchC-vlan501] vlan 502
[SwitchC-vlan502] arp detection enable
[SwitchC-vlan502] quit
[SwitchC] traffic classifier c1
[SwitchC-classifier-c1] if-match customer-vlan-id 101 to 102
[SwitchC-classifier-c6] quit
[SwitchC] traffic behavior b1
[SwitchC-behavior-b1] remark service-vlan-id 501
[SwitchC-behavior-b3] quit
[SwitchC] qos policy p1
[SwitchC-policy-p1] classifier c1 behavior b1 mode dot1q-tag-manipulation
[SwitchC-policy-p1] quit
[SwitchC] interface GigabitEthernet 1/0/1
[SwitchC-GigabitEthernet1/0/1] port link-type trunk
[SwitchC-GigabitEthernet1/0/1] port trunk permit vlan 101 201 501
[SwitchC-GigabitEthernet1/0/1] qinq enable downlink
[SwitchC-GigabitEthernet1/0/1] qos apply policy p1 inbound
[SwitchC-GigabitEthernet1/0/1] quit
[SwitchC] interface GigabitEthernet 1/0/2
[SwitchC-GigabitEthernet1/0/2] port link-type trunk
[SwitchC-GigabitEthernet1/0/2] port trunk permit vlan 501
[SwitchC-GigabitEthernet1/0/2] dhcp-snooping trust
[SwitchC-GigabitEthernet1/0/2] arp detection trust
[SwitchC-GigabitEthernet1/0/2] qinq enable uplink
3. 双层标签,1:1映射
图:
》------------入端口1/0/1-----S5800-----出端口1/0/2--------------》
入报文带双层vlan标签(10,100),过S5800后,变为双层vlan标签(30,200)
<PE3> system-view
[PE3] traffic classifier uplink_in
[PE3-classifier-uplink_in] if-match customer-vlan-id 10
[PE3-classifier-uplink_in] if-match service-vlan-id 100
[PE3-classifier-uplink_in] quit
[PE3] traffic behavior uplink_in
[PE3-behavior-uplink_in] remark service-vlan-id 200
[PE3-behavior-uplink_in] quit
[PE3] qos policy uplink_in
[PE3-qospolicy-uplink_in] classifier uplink_in behavior uplink_in
[PE3-qospolicy-uplink_in] quit
[PE3] traffic classifier uplink_out
[PE3-classifier-uplink_out] if-match customer-vlan-id 10
[PE3-classifier-uplink_out] if-match service-vlan-id 200
[PE3-classifier-uplink_out] quit
[PE3] traffic behavior uplink_out
[PE3-behavior-uplink_out] remark customer-vlan-id 30
[PE3-behavior-uplink_out] quit
[PE3] qos policy uplink_out
[PE3-qospolicy-uplink_out] classifier uplink_out behavior uplink_out
[PE3-qospolicy-uplink_out] quit
[PE3] traffic classifier downlink_out
[PE3-classifier-downlink_out] if-match customer-vlan-id 30
[PE3-classifier-downlink_out] if-match service-vlan-id 200
[PE3-classifier-downlink_out] quit
[PE3] traffic behavior downlink_out
[PE3-behavior-downlink_out] remark customer-vlan-id 10
[PE3-behavior-downlink_out] remark service-vlan-id 100
[PE3-behavior-downlink_out] quit
[PE3] qos policy downlink_out
[PE3-qospolicy-downlink_out] classifier downlink_out behavior downlink_out
[PE3-qospolicy-downlink_out] quit
[PE3] interface GigabitEthernet 1/0/1
[PE3-GigabitEthernet1/0/1] port link-type trunk
[PE3-GigabitEthernet1/0/1] port trunk permit vlan 100
[PE3-GigabitEthernet1/0/1] qos apply policy uplink_in inbound
[PE3-GigabitEthernet1/0/1] qos apply policy downlink_out outbound
[PE3-GigabitEthernet1/0/1] quit
[PE3] interface GigabitEthernet 1/0/2
[PE3-GigabitEthernet1/0/2] port link-type trunk
[PE3-GigabitEthernet1/0/2] port trunk permit vlan 200
[PE3-GigabitEthernet1/0/2] qos apply policy uplink_out outbound
[PE3-GigabitEthernet1/0/2] quit
